CRNA position-Community hospital

4 months ago


North Carolina, United States Provider Healthcare Full time

Prime Location: Located in picturesque Ahoskie, North Carolina, our hospital enjoys close proximity to the breathtaking beaches of both North Carolina and Virginia, offering an idyllic backdrop for work and leisure.

Hospital Privileges: Benefit from hospital privileges at Roanoke Chowan Hospital, a cornerstone of our growing 9-hospital healthcare system.
Varied Procedures: Participate in a diverse caseload including General Surgery, Orthopedic Surgery, OB/GYN, and Endoscopies, showcasing your expertise across various specialties.
Embrace a Monday-Friday schedule from 6:30AM - 3:30PM with a unique 3 weeks on/1 week off rotation, providing 13 weeks off annually, along with sick time and shared call duties.
Collaborative Environment: Join an established team of experienced CRNAs, fostering a supportive and enriching work environment.
Explore moonlighting opportunities and enhance your skills with access to integrated Electronic Health Records (EPIC).
Enjoy a salaried position with a sign-on bonus, relocation assistance, and the opportunity to live in nearby Tidewater, VA, or Greenville, NC.
Maintain BLS & ACLS certifications to ensure the highest standards of patient care.
